Advance Wars DS, a game to remember!

Gameplay, the fun part of it.
The gameplay for this game in my opinion is the best there is. The objective is to either capture the enemys HQ or just eliminate all of their troops. There are also 3 different types of units...land, naval, and aircraft. Some have advantages and others have weaknesses. It's like how Pokemon is...Fire beats Leaf, Leaf Beats Water, etc. There are places around where you can capture buildings and claim them as your own. If you put one of your units here, they will heal overtime. Some buildings may give you a boost, like firepower or health. The battle scenes in my opinion are awesome, whenever you encounter an enemy they will have battles scenes at the bottom. Info can be found at the top of the screen usually, but also a couple of levels use the top screen well..one of the levels you may actually play both screens which is cool...another option i'd like to point out is "create your land" option. This is a very very good add-on to Advance Wars, giving it a longer longevity.

Music, Awesome..
The opening theme for this game is...awesome..I can't say it enough the MUSIC is AWESOMEZZZZZ. Sound Effects are great and the music i can tell was picked out very carefully. In my opinion the sound and music are one of best on the DS.

Graphics? Good
Graphics in the game support a 2-D dimensional game, somewhat like the GBA graphics. The battle scenes have top-notch graphics and compared to other DS games it's superb. 2-D FTW!
ed55d8b6-fd7b-49df-96f9-c75de40f1cab.jpg


Replay Value, Meh
This game is great and all, but to me it's not worth playing the story over again. There are 2 different modes (Difficulties) though which might keep you intact.

Multiplayer, It's Alright
I have only played the single card download version and you don't get the RTS feel of the game. What you get is shooter, you go around with tanks, infantry, aircrafts and just shot stuff. It's alright but it could be improved on.
